Jay Sadler Previews Hampshire Cup Opener

Portsmouth Women head coach Jay Sadler

The Portsmouth Women take on AFC Bournemouth away from home in the Second Round of the Hampshire Cup this Sunday (November 19th) afternoon.

Kick-off at Ringwood Town FC's Long Lane is 2pm.

The Blues head into this fixture top of the FA Women's National League - Southern Premier Division, level on points with Hashtag United but with a far superior goal difference.

However it's cup action for Jay Sadler's side this weekend, who are fresh off the back of a 9-1 victory over Fulham in The FA Cup last time out. Toward the end of that encounter at Motspur Park, development player Matilda Walker was handed her senior debut whilst Ella Humphrey managed to get on the scoresheet.

Could this Sunday's Hampshire Cup tie represent a bigger opportunity for some of the Blues' youngsters? Potentially, however the gaffer is more focused on securing progression to the Second Round.

Sadler told Express FM's Jake Smith: "There are a number of senior, or a number of first team players, that haven't had the game time in recent weeks and I need an opportunity to go and get some minutes in the legs so we are going to go full strength with our first team players.

"We understand the importance of this competition. This competition has been vitally, vitally important for the football club over the years, winning it on so many occasions. To obviously be the team, the group, the head coach to have lost it last year was disappointing, was hard to take, however it's a new season, a new opportunity and we go there full of confidence."

Pompey will be seeking revenge when they take on The Cherries as it was this side who knocked Portsmouth out of this competition last season, ending 15 years of undisputed Hampshire Cup dominance.

Former Portsmouth players Katie James and Shannon Albuery are likely to be involved in this one, alongside Hall of Fame inductee Gemma Hillier, who spent 17 years with the Blues, serving 8 of those as captain.

Venue: Long Lane (Ringwood Town FC) - Kick-off: 2pm
